Abstract
The objective of the study was to assess implementation challenges and performance of the Public Procurement Act Number 7 of 2011 on procurement of Road Construction Projects. The research used mixed research approach comprising both exploratory research design and descriptive research design to study the nature of the research problem that required an in-depth investigation as well as to establish relationships among the research variables which in turn the methods minimized shortcomings of either approach. The research findings revealed that PPA of 2011 had less challenges compared to PPA of 2004; it performs better than its predecessor; existence of a weak negative relationship between implementation challenges and performance and a lack of significance difference of the same. Similarly, implications from results touch crucial public procurement areas such as policy, law, regulations and guidelines. Finally, the study recommended that the current Public Procurement Act Number 7 of 2011 should be reviewed so as to address the identified implementation challenges of PPA of 2011 and hence improve its performance.
